About Moderna, Inc.

Moderna, Inc. operates as a clinical stage biotechnology company. The Company focuses on the discovery and development of messenger RNA (mRNA) therapeutics and vaccines. Moderna develops mRNA medicines for infectious, immuno-oncology, and cardiovascular diseases.

About SpaceX

SpaceX is the world's leading aerospace manufacturer and launch provider. It designs and operates reusable rockets, spacecraft, and Starlink, a global satellite internet service with over 10 million subscribers across 160 countries.
